Peer-to-peer-type content distribution system and content reproduction terminal device for use therein
First Claim
1. A peer-to-peer-type content distribution system, comprising a center server, and a plurality of peers connected to the center server, the center server including:
- a peer operation status storage section for storing an operation status of the peers; and
a section for registering the operation status sent from the peers in the peer operation status storage section, each peer including;
a content storage section for storing a content item;
a section for downloading a desired content item from another peer and storing the desired content item in the content storage section;
a content reproduction section for reading out a content item from the content storage section and reproducing the content item;
an operation status sending section for sending an operation status of the peer to the center server; and
a reproduction disabling section for disabling reproduction of a content item by the content reproduction section if the sending of the operation status fails.
1 Assignment
0 Petitions
Accused Products
Abstract
If a peer 20 fails in an event notification (NO in S214), the peer 20 immediately stops the reproduction of a content item even when the content item is being reproduced (S221), and prohibits the reproduction of the content item (S222). After a retry interval time elapses since the prohibition of content reproduction (YES in S223), the event notification operation resumes (S213). If the event notification then succeeds (YES in S214), the prohibition of content reproduction is removed (S227). When a network failure occurs, content reproduction is not prohibited immediately after the occurrence of the network failure, but it is rather prohibited after a predetermined grace period elapses since the failure time (YES in S218).
-
Citations
13 Claims
-
1. A peer-to-peer-type content distribution system, comprising a center server, and a plurality of peers connected to the center server, the center server including:
-
a peer operation status storage section for storing an operation status of the peers; and
a section for registering the operation status sent from the peers in the peer operation status storage section, each peer including;
a content storage section for storing a content item;
a section for downloading a desired content item from another peer and storing the desired content item in the content storage section;
a content reproduction section for reading out a content item from the content storage section and reproducing the content item;
an operation status sending section for sending an operation status of the peer to the center server; and
a reproduction disabling section for disabling reproduction of a content item by the content reproduction section if the sending of the operation status fails.
-
-
2. A content reproduction terminal device, comprising:
-
a content storage section for storing a content item;
a section for downloading a desired content item and storing the desired content item in the content storage section;
a content reproduction section for reading out a content item from the content storage section and reproducing the content item;
an operation status sending section for sending an operation status of the content reproduction terminal device to a center server; and
a reproduction disabling section for disabling reproduction of a content item by the content reproduction section if the sending of the operation status fails. - View Dependent Claims (3, 4, 5, 6, 7)
-
-
8. A program for a content reproduction terminal, instructing a computer to perform:
-
a step of downloading a desired content item and storing the desired content item in a content storage section;
a step of reading out a content item from the content storage section and reproducing the content item;
an operation status sending step of sending an operation status of the content reproduction terminal to a center server; and
a reproduction disabling step of disabling reproduction of a content item if the sending of the operation status fails. - View Dependent Claims (9, 10, 11, 12, 13)
-
Specification